The authors report on the current status of checkpoint inhibitor therapy with PD-1/PD-L1 antibodies and the occurrence of hyperprogression disease, which displays are serve side effect of checkpoint inhibitor therapy. They very well summarized the prevalence of hyperprogression disease in different tumors like non-small-cell lung cancer, melanoma but also gastric, renal liver and colon cancer. As a suggestion, the authors may consider also status of T cell infiltration and activation during checkpoint inhibitor therapy, since T cells are the main effector cells.
